What is a personal loan?
A personal loan is a kind of a loan that you can avail from a financial institution for satisfying your financial needs and requirements. What sets personal loans apart from other types of loans is the fact that there are absolutely zero restrictions with respect to the usage of the loan amount. This effectively means that you can use a personal loan for almost anything from paying for a vacation to purchasing a new television.
How does a personal loan work?
So, now that you know the meaning of a personal loan, let’s take a quick look at how it would work.
Firstly, you would have to approach a financial institution like a bank or an NBFC, fill the personal loan application form, and submit it along with the necessary documents. Nowadays, almost all financial institutions these days allow you to avail an online personal loan within just a few minutes, from the comfort of your own home.
Once you’ve submitted your loan application, the financial institution checks your credit worthiness to see if you’ve satisfied their requirements. If you do, the loan amount is disbursed directly to your bank account, which you can then use as you see fit.
You will then have to repay the loan along with interest through Equated Monthly Instalments (EMIs) over the tenure that you chose at the time of submission of your application.
Factors that influence your personal loan eligibility
The amount of personal loan that you’re eligible for varies depending on a number of factors. Not just the loan amount, but the interest rates as well. Therefore, it is important to be aware of the various factors that can influence your personal loan eligibility. Here are a few of them.
-
Your credit score
This is one of the most important factors that financial institutions consider when evaluating your personal loan eligibility. The higher your credit score, the lower your personal loan interest rates are likely to be. Also, you may even be able to avail higher loan amounts as well.
-
Your income levels
The income that you earn can also influence the loan amount and the interest rates. Financial institutions are more likely to offer higher loan amounts and lower interest rates for individuals with high income levels. On the contrary, if your income levels are low or nearabout the minimum requirements specified by the financial institution, the loan amount that you can avail usually would be low.
-
Your financial obligations
Many lenders look at existing financial obligations that you may have when determining the amount of personal loan and the interest rate that you’re eligible for. If you have many ongoing loans that take up a significant portion of your income, no matter how high your income levels may be, you may still not be able to avail a high personal loan amount.
What are the advantages of a personal loan?
With a personal loan, you get to enjoy several benefits that you may otherwise not be able to with other types of loans. Let’s take a quick look at what makes personal loans stand out from the others.
-
Hassle-free application process
Applying for a personal loan is extremely easy. This is especially true in the case of an online personal loan. Also, the documentation that you’re required to submit is also very minimal. Some financial institutions even offer pre approved personal loan offers for long standing customers that allow them to avail a loan within just a few minutes.
-
Zero collateral requirements
As you’ve already seen above, a personal loan is an unsecured loan that doesn’t require you to pledge any asset as collateral. This is a major advantage since it allows individuals and first-time borrowers who don’t own any assets to pledge to avail a credit facility.
-
No usage restrictions
Unlike other loan options, personal loans do not come with any usage restrictions. With a home loan or an education loan, you’re only permitted to use the loan amount for purchasing a home or funding your or your child’s education. But with a personal loan, you can do whatever you want with the loan amount.
What are the disadvantages of a personal loan?
Despite the many advantages that they offer, personal loans also come with some downsides. A major area of concern is the high interest rates that are associated with personal loans. Additionally, the eligibility criteria may also be quite stringent because personal loans are unsecured loans.
